### Telemetry compression

Veylith agents must ship payloads zstd-compressed, level 3. If ingest rejects with codec errors, a fleet segment is likely running the pre-2.4 agent. Do not disable compression fleet-wide; pin the affected segment to gzip fallback instead. Rollout status, fallback commands, and agent version map are on the internal page below.

dashboard of yahaf-kawep = https://grafana.nelvrocorp.internal/spaces/projects/spaces/364313bfe15e

## Runbook bit: when Lexiquill's string extractor acts up

Hey support folks — if a customer says translations are missing after a deploy, it's usually the Lexiquill extraction script skipping files it can't parse. Ask them for the extractor log, check for "skipped" lines, and have them rerun with strict mode on. Compare what they're running against our reference setup, which is the following.

config for fafog-bahof:
ULAWYN_HOST=ulawyn.tolvaqsys.internal
ULAWYN_PORT=5000

Heads up: if the Lintrock baseline file in the Quarrow repo drifts from main, CI fails with a "stale baseline" error even when the code is fine. Quick fix is to regenerate the baseline on a clean checkout and re-push. If a customer build is blocked, confirm the failing run matches the token below before escalating.

build token for yadug-yagag: htk21_c863c33eb8b82c0c9c152

## Configuration

The GreenLattice controller compensates for sensor drift by recalibrating humidity and CO2 probes against the reference bay every six hours. Tune this interval with DRIFT_RECAL_MINUTES in the .env file; values under 120 cause noisy corrections in the Fernholt test greenhouse. Set DRIFT_TOLERANCE_PCT to 2.5 unless probes have been replaced recently. Calibration results are pushed to the telemetry service, which requires authentication, so the next line in the file should be this.

vault entry, fawif-tadup: COURIER_KEY29=fba3dedb47dad65bab6e255d088f1